I think my mobo is screwed but not 100% sure,
What happened was I came to put in a new HDD and I did a bit of cleaning inside and screwed somethings in that should have been done a while back. When I came to turn it on two of the fans span for a second and then went straight off with no power. So I did a lot of messing around by taking out various components like the hdd i put it, cd rom, ect. and some how it started to turn on all the time so I started putting things in one by one and the first thing i tried to put in was the same hdd and went off again so I disconnected it again and still it span for a second and that was it. but I went back to try it and it worked apart from nothing would show up on screen, but I could hear/see the fans moving. so i tried the hdd once more and it started again.
Now it seems I can put everything back in and it will still power everything but nothing will show up on screen and then after about 30 secs a big long beep started going. at first I thought it was the battery on the mobo so I changed it and still the same result, I even thought it was the onboard video card so i tried putting in my gfx card and worked fine, so I ruled out the on board graphics and the psu as if the psu wasn't giving out enough power as it wouldn't of powered my gpu. while doing all this the beep carried on.
Any thoughts?
